Home and action workflows

Each Paperless document can have one Action Case with a title, summary, priority, due date, assignee, and top-level state. A case may contain up to 100 steps for compound work such as reviewing a renewal, comparing an offer, replying, and storing the confirmation. Solo workspaces upgrade to family households when another member is added.

Household members are managed profiles for assignment, permissions, and Telegram; they are not separate Tagvico web accounts. The local admin remains the web console owner in v3.

Tagvico mirrors its case ID, state, next due date, assignee, and tagvico/action tag to Paperless. It preserves unrelated tags and custom fields. The complete checklist and audit trail remain in Tagvico.

Household Companion and approvals

The Companion can count, search and read permitted Paperless documents, list and inspect tags, list current actions, and prepare document, tag or Action Case changes. The Tagvico harness owns the session, narrow tool catalog, permissions, transcript, and approval records; the selected model never receives shell or filesystem access.

Read tools run immediately. Write tools only create a durable proposal. An owner or adult must approve it before the deterministic executor changes Tagvico or Paperless. This includes creating, renaming, recoloring and deleting tags as well as changing document metadata. The web chat uses AI SDK v6 streams and AI Elements. Paperless research is intent-aware: a greeting stays a normal conversation, library totals, including doc://countdocuments, use an exact count, and document content is read only when the question requires it. Internal tool markers are never shown as document citations. Each research card can reveal the safe search term, matching document IDs, titles, dates, and result count without exposing OCR. The right-hand research trail remains visible while tools run and groups safe research evidence with any pending approvals. Conversations can be created, searched, renamed, switched, and deleted from the chat workspace. The composer model picker groups live models inside collapsible configured providers, shows each provider identity, and offers only the reasoning efforts advertised by the selected model.

Operations at a glance

The dashboard shows processing progress, runner state, Paperless vocabulary counts, recent activity, and token/cost-efficiency signals. Scan now starts an on-demand pass without waiting for the schedule and reports how many documents were eligible, applied, staged, skipped, or failed. Trigger tags are optional: with no trigger tags, every new unprocessed document is eligible.

Home, Documents, Ask Tagvico, Organize tags, Activity, and Settings stay inside one React application shell. Recovery, Manual processing, the Action Center, and the conditional Review queue remain available from the workflows that need them instead of competing as unexplained primary tabs. They share the same fixed, collapsible navigation, Paper & Pine design tokens, responsive tables, dialogs, high-contrast tags and controls, and inline feedback. Page-shaped skeletons preserve the expected Home, Documents and Activity layout while their live data is loading. Provider and model catalogs use the same pattern instead of replacing the interface with loading text. The former EJS interfaces for user-facing workflows are no longer part of the visible application.

Controlled tagging

Choose whether the model may create open-ended tags or must stay within a controlled vocabulary. Tag groups make a larger Paperless tag catalog easier to manage, and a per-document maximum prevents noisy assignments. Four is the default hard ceiling in both modes. The shared provider prompt asks for the smallest useful set and avoids repeating language, correspondent, or document type as tags.

Review-first tag unification

The dedicated Organize tags workspace loads the current Paperless vocabulary and lets one configured, live-discovered model propose likely duplicates. Suggestions are grouped visually as several source tags becoming one canonical target, while every source remains independently reviewable. The model only plans and explains; it cannot write to Paperless. Every proposed merge is approved or rejected separately. Approved work runs as two explicit, idempotent phases: move document references to the chosen target, verify the result, then delete the now-unused source tag.

Prompt control

The maintained general prompt works across providers. Custom filing prompt adds archive-specific terminology and preferences without replacing Tagvico's contracts. Advanced system prompt can replace the general role instructions, while prompt-injection protection, minimal-tagging rules and the structured response contract remain mandatory.

Review-first filing

In Review first mode, durable suggestions wait for approval. Inspect the metadata diff, apply it, reject it, or leave it queued. Switching to Automatic mode does not discard already queued suggestions.

In Automatic mode, Tagvico validates and writes enabled fields directly to Paperless. Both modes support titles, tags, correspondents, document types, dates, languages, custom fields, and optional owner assignment.

History, restoration, and retry control

Every processing run records assigned metadata, field-level before/after changes, custom fields, token usage, event source, and the original snapshot. Single and bulk rescans use the current provider settings and deliberately bypass the normal trigger-tag filter. Rescanning never deletes the audit trail or the first restore snapshot.

Restore original replaces title, tags, correspondent, document type, date, language, custom fields, and owner with the first state Tagvico captured. Use Validate history to preview records whose Paperless documents no longer exist, then clean up only those orphaned local records.

AI and OCR provider failures are attempted up to three times before moving into Permanently failed. Resetting a failed document makes it eligible again. Documents that must never be processed can instead be moved to the permanent Ignored documents list with an optional reason. Un-ignoring one explicitly queues a filter-bypassing rescan. Failed and Ignored counts remain visible in the sidebar.

OCR rescue

Documents with insufficient OCR can enter a durable rescue queue. Configure Mistral OCR, an OpenAI-compatible vision endpoint, or Ollama vision. Local PDF OCR limits rendered pages with OCR_MAX_PAGES; interrupted work returns to the pending queue after restart. OCR retries use the same bounded three-attempt discipline as document classification and cannot block the main scan queue forever.

Subscription-backed model access

The optional ChatGPT provider uses the bundled official Codex runtime for inference and the stable codex login --device-auth flow. Its model picker is fed by the signed-in account's live model/list response, including the runtime default and each model's supported reasoning efforts. Curated names are never presented as account availability. GitHub Copilot continues to use the official Copilot SDK.

Unified setup and settings

Setup and authenticated Settings now use the same React field, provider, and validation components. Settings are divided into Paperless, AI models, Automation, Tag library, Household, Security & privacy, and Diagnostics. The desktop navigation is fixed and collapsible; narrow screens use horizontal, scrollable navigation without a second legacy UI.

Provider configuration is generated from the central provider registry. The model picker supports runtime discovery, search, provider grouping, local favorites, capability badges, and keyboard-native controls.

Optional Telegram family interface

An opt-in long-polling bot lets allowlisted people search the archive in natural language, ask follow-up questions, download cited originals, and send a PDF or photo into Paperless. Each Telegram ID maps to its own Paperless API token; unknown users and group chats are ignored, and Paperless enforces every search, download, upload, and metadata permission.

Conversation history for the legacy cited-search flow is bounded and held in memory only. /clear removes one person's history, and a restart removes all histories. Uploads wait for the Paperless consumption task, link the existing document when Paperless reports a duplicate, and can optionally run Tagvico metadata classification. Automatic metadata for bot uploads is a separate explicit opt-in because it bypasses the web review queue.

When a Telegram allowlist entry also contains its Tagvico householdId and memberId, /actions lists open cases and explicit action requests can create approve/reject cards. Approval uses the same executor and audit trail as web. Action Center linking is accepted only when the Telegram entry points at the same Paperless instance as the main Tagvico configuration.

Optional anonymous installation analytics

Installation analytics are off by default. Administrators can preview the complete outbound heartbeat in Settings before opting in. Rotating daily and monthly identifiers support active-installation counts without creating a permanent installation profile; document content, metadata, URLs, identities, keys, exact counts, and errors are never included.
